Part-Time Lecturer for IE2108 Data Structures and Algorithms in Python

3 days ago


NTU Main Campus Singapore Nanyang Technological University Singapore Full time $60,000 - $120,000 per year

Part-Time Lecturer for IE2108 Data Structures and Algorithms in Python

The School of Electrical and Electronic Engineering (EEE) at Nanyang Technological University, Singapore, invites qualified candidates to apply as Part-Time Lecturer for Data Structures and Algorithms in Python. The Part-time Lecturer is expected to teach an undergraduate elective course commencing in January 2026.

This 13-week course is a core module for Year 2 and 3 undergraduates. The course aims to provides a systematic introduction to data structures, algorithms, and algorithmic analysis using Python, focusing on efficient program development with topics like abstract data types, trees, graphs, sorting, searching, greedy algorithms, and basic AI classification techniques. Students will gain both theoretical understanding and practical Python programming experience.

Applicants should possess minimally a recognized MEng degree and preferably PhD, in Electrical and Electronic Engineering or a closely related field, have extensive industry and/or academic experience with a passion for teaching. Instructors are expected to excel at teaching and work closely with students.

Further information about the School of EEE can be viewed at the following website:

Hiring Institution: NTU

  • Singapore Nanyang Technological University Full time

    Part-Time Lecturer for IE2108 Data Structures and Algorithms in Python page is loaded## Part-Time Lecturer for IE2108 Data Structures and Algorithms in Pythonlocations: NTU Main Campus, Singaporetime type: Full timeposted on: Posted Todaytime left to apply: End Date: November 30, 2025 (15 days left to apply)job requisition id: R **Part-Time Lecturer for...


  • Singapore Nanyang Technological University Full time

    Part-Time Lecturer for IE2108 Data Structures and Algorithms in Python This 13-week course is a core module for Year 2 and 3 undergraduates. The course aims to provides a systematic introduction to data structures, algorithms, and algorithmic analysis using Python, focusing on efficient program development with topics like abstract data types, trees,...

  • Part-Time Lecturers

    2 weeks ago


    NTU Main Campus, Singapore Nanyang Technological University Singapore Full time $40,000 - $60,000 per year

    National Institute of Education - Part-time Lecturers (TEUP)The National Institute of Education (NIE) invites applications for the position of Part-time Lecturer in the Office of Teacher Education & Undergraduate Programmes (TEUP).Job Description Part-Time Lecturers are engaged for teaching duties such as conducting lectures, tutorials and practicum...


  • NTU Main Campus, Singapore Nanyang Technological University Singapore Full time $20,000 - $40,000 per year

    National Institute of Education - Part-time Lecturers (PESS)The National Institute of Education (NIE) invites applications for the position of Part-time Lecturer in the Physical Education & Sports Science (PESS) Department. Job Description Part-Time Lecturers are engaged for teaching duties such as conducting lectures, tutorials and practicum...


  • NTU Main Campus, Singapore Nanyang Technological University Full time $30,000 - $60,000 per year

    NTU's Master of Arts in Linguistics is currently seeking experienced part-time lecturers for courses in linguistics that focus on three concentrations: Language and Cognition, Language and Society, and Language Structure. Candidates must have a proven track record teaching in at least one of these areas. The instructor's responsibilities will include...

  • Part-Time Lecturer

    5 days ago


    NTU Main Campus, Singapore Nanyang Technological University Full time $60,000 - $120,000 per year

    Part-Time Lecturer for EE6510 Power System Operation & PlanningThe School of Electrical and Electronic Engineering (EEE) at Nanyang Technological University, Singapore, invites qualified candidates to apply as Part-Time Lecturer for EE6510 Power System Operation & Planning. The Part-Time Lecturer is expected to teach this postgraduate course commencing in...

  • Part-time Lecturer

    5 days ago


    NTU Main Campus, Singapore Nanyang Technological University Full time $40,000 - $60,000 per year

    The School of Social Sciences, Sociology Programme is looking for Part-time Lecturers (PTL) who will be responsible for conducting tutorials and assessments for a course.We invite applications for part-time lecturers to conduct tutorials in Sociology courses in, but not limited to, the following areas:• Deviance and Society• Person and Society•...

  • Part-time lecturer

    5 days ago


    NTU Main Campus, Singapore Nanyang Technological University Full time $30,000 - $60,000 per year

    The School of Social Sciences, Sociology Programme is looking for Part-time Lecturers (PTL) who will be responsible for teaching undergraduate courses.We invite applications for part-time lecturers to teach courses in, but not limited to, the following areas:•  State and society•  Sociological methods•  Social policy•  Ethnicity, culture, and...

  • Part-Time Lecturer

    3 days ago


    NTU Main Campus, Singapore Nanyang Technological University Full time $30,000 - $60,000 per year

    The Public Policy and Global Affairs Programme, School of Social Sciences, invites applications for part-time lecturers (PTLs). We are looking for PTLs who can contribute to teaching (conducting tutorials and assessment) the core courses in the Programme, specifically:• Fundamentals of Politics• Politics of Singapore• Introduction to International...

  • Part-Time Lecturer

    5 days ago


    NTU Main Campus, Singapore Nanyang Technological University Full time $40,000 - $60,000 per year

    The School of Social Sciences is looking for Part-time Lecturers (PTL) who will be responsible for teaching undergraduate courses under the Minor in Geography and Urban Studies (GUS).We invite applications for part-time lecturers to conduct tutorials for Minor in GUS courses in, but not limited to, the following areas:•  Introduction to Human Geography•...